Output 634978309ebab3b470b7a76ca7ba122811e766a64b9b4a9e198f91ea288641ac:51

value
21214
script pubkey
OP_0 OP_PUSHBYTES_32 ccfb1ee0a999182fb61d85a8cdd4b77b49bbb1dc97808677396fe6f87c928a6d
address
bc1qena3ac9fnyvzldsask5vm49h0dymhvwuj7qgvaeedln0slyj3fkserfjt9
transaction
634978309ebab3b470b7a76ca7ba122811e766a64b9b4a9e198f91ea288641ac
spent
true